Torah Club invites community to Menorah Lighting at POA

The Canyon Lake Torah Club invites those in the community to its annual Menorah Lighting on Dec. 21 at the Canyon Lake POA offices in the Canyon Lake Town Center. The club will be lighting the Menorah in celebration of the fourth night of Hanukkah.

The 6:00 p.m. event will be led by Jon Teperson. He said the community is encouraged to bring their own menorah and to enjoy challah bread, refreshments and other snacks. For more information, contact Jenny Teperson at 951-552-0055.

Hanukkah, the Jewish festival of rededication, also known as the Festival of Lights, is an eight-day festival beginning on the 25th day of the Jewish month of Kislev. This year, the celebration of Hanukkah begins with the lighting of the first candle of the menorah at sundown on Dec. 18. The festival ends at sundown on Dec. 26.
